Keyword research

Local SEO keywords can help you be found on relevant search engine result pages (SERPs). This can lead to increased website traffic that is not paid, foot traffic, and inquiries. It is important to remember that not all keywords have the same importance. This is particularly applicable to local searches. This is due to the fact that these searches are usually conducted with intention, meaning that the user is trying to take action in the near future.

It is crucial to take into account the websites of your competition and their ranking on SERPs when conducting local keyword research. This will help you determine the keywords you should target and the areas where your efforts should be directed. Google Keyword Planner is a useful tool that can help you identify and analyze relevant keywords to your business model.

A successful keyword strategy depends on the overall performance and health of your website. If your website is not well-designed and has poor on-page optimization, it will be difficult to rank for any keywords. It is important to maintain a good on-page SEO and content marketing strategy.

Many online tools allow you to conduct keyword research for free. Utilizing a keyword tool can save you time and money, since it will provide you with a list of keywords that are relevant to your site. A keyword tool will also assist in analyzing search volume, competition levels and organic SERP results. Additionally, you can get suggestions for long tail keywords that are unique to the market. These keywords are less than competitive, but they can be more effective in your business.

Off-page optimization

Off-page optimization is a vital element of local search business operations. It involves promoting your site and its content to social media, influencers and local listings. If done properly it can boost your visibility in organic results for keywords with a local intent. It can also help you get a position in the Google Local Pack, which shows three local businesses that are related to a search query. You must implement off-site SEO practices consistently to make the most out of this method.

Off-site optimization is about creating a strong reputation for your brand. It's how search engines determine your credibility and reliability. This includes things like links, testimonials, and citations from other websites. It also includes ensuring that your NAP (name, address phone number) is identical across all online platforms including directories for business, social media, and map applications. It's important to maintain consistency because it makes it easier for search engines to make connections between all of these pieces of information.

Another off-page SEO method is to get involved in your industry's forums. You can build your image by providing advice and expertise to others within your industry. You can also utilize forums for conversations with customers. This can provide you with useful insights into their habits.

Another off-page SEO strategy is to contact other websites within your industry and ask them to link to your site. It can be a long procedure, but it will be worth it in the long run. It's a great way to increase brand recognition and generate traffic to your site. Using this approach can help you to avoid negative SEO attacks, which are a common problem for many websites.

Link building

Local search is a vital part of online marketing for businesses that have a specific geographic area. It involves optimizing the web page of a business and listing information on various directories, such as Google My Business, Yelp and Bing. These listings are then pulled into Google's local search results. To maximize their impact, they should be consistent across all platforms and regularly updated.

Local SEO is a complicated process with many moving components. However, link building remains the most crucial factor. Google uses backlinks to judge the quality and authority of a site. The more high-quality links your site has the more prominent it will appear on the SERPs. However, there are numerous ways to build links that can harm your rankings and it's important to stay clear of these methods if you want to remain competitive over the long term.

Create quality content that people will be able to link to or share and leave comments on. You can also offer to write a guest post on other blogs or websites that are relevant. Lastly, you can also make use of social media to promote your content and gain an audience.

In addition to these methods that you can use, you should avoid buying links or engaging in other manipulative practices that could get your site a penalty from Google. These practices are known as black-hat SEO and could negatively impact the ranking of your website in search engines.
